بعد التحديث،واجهة الإدارة الصينية سيئة

بعد تحديث الليلة، تظهر واجهة الإدارة الصينية الخاصة بي على النحو التالي:

ومع ذلك، على الصفحة الرئيسية، كل شيء يبدو طبيعيًا:

عند التبديل إلى اليابانية والإنجليزية، تعمل الواجهة بشكل صحيح:

يبدو أن واجهة الإدارة باللغة الصينية المبسطة فقط هي التي تعاني من خلل؛ اللغات الأخرى تظهر بشكل صحيح. لست متأكدًا من سبب هذه المشكلة. كيف يمكنني حلها بفعالية؟

إعجابَين (2)

أوصي بتجربة إعادة بناء وحدة التحكم كإجراء احترازي.

3 إعجابات

لقد قمت بذلك بالفعل، لكن العرض لم يتغير وظل مطابقًا للأصل.:folded_hands:

تم تحديث الترجمات قبل 14 ساعة.

أرى أن الإصدار المثبت لديك (0ea6ecd84a) يتضمن بالفعل هذه الترجمات المحدثة.

لقد غيرت إعداداتي إلى zh_CN ويبدو أنها صحيحة في نسختي.

هل قمت بتغيير أي إعدادات للموقع أو تثبيت إضافة جديدة أو فقط التحديث إلى أحدث إصدار؟

لقد قمت بتحديث Discourse إلى الالتزام 1ab57f6910، ومع ذلك لا يزال العرض غير طبيعي. لقد قمت بالتحديث من خلال الواجهة الخلفية للمسؤول. هل يجب علي الوصول إلى الخادم مباشرة لتنفيذ أوامر التحديث، أو ربما تحديث مكونات أخرى؟

إعجاب واحد (1)

لقد قمت للتو بتحديث نسختي إلى نفس الإصدار بالضبط، ويبدو أنها صحيحة.

أنا فضولي لمعرفة ما إذا كانت أصولك مخبأة مؤقتًا.

إذا كنت تستخدم Google Chrome، هل يمكنك الذهاب إلى المفتش وفتح علامة التبويب “المصادر”؟

يجب أن تكون قادرًا على رؤية رابط لملف zh_CN/admin.js.

بعد ذلك، إذا قمت بنسخ ولصق هذا الرابط في علامة تبويب أخرى، هل يمكنك التحقق مما إذا كانت لديك ترجمات لوحة التحكم؟

آسف على هذا التصحيح التقني إلى حد ما. الخطأ الذي تواجهه غير عادي للغاية.

3 إعجابات

شكراً لك. لقد اتبعت تعليماتك، وعندما أجد الرابط المقابل باللغة الصينية المبسطة وأدخله في متصفحي، أواجه هذه الشاشة (الجزء المحجوب يكشف عن نطاق موقعي الإلكتروني). يبدو أن Cloudflare قد منع الوصول.

ومع ذلك، عند التبديل إلى اللغة الصينية التقليدية والعثور على نفس الرابط، فإن إدخاله في المتصفح يؤدي إلى نفس النتيجة التي أظهرتها.

في تقييمي الشخصي، يبدو أن جدار حماية تطبيقات الويب (WAF) الخاص بـ Cloudflare أو إجراءات أمنية مماثلة قد تم تفعيلها، مما أدى إلى الحظر. ما يحيرني بشدة هو سبب حظر اللغة الصينية المبسطة فقط. لست متأكدًا من السبب الكامن وراء ذلك.

إعجاب واحد (1)

لقد قمت بحل هذه المشكلة. بعد تعطيل جدار حماية تطبيقات الويب (WAF) النشط في لوحة تحكم Cloudflare، تم عرض الواجهة المبسطة باللغة الصينية بشكل صحيح. ومع ذلك، لست متأكدًا من القاعدة المحددة التي تم تشغيلها. لست متأكدًا أيضًا من مكان العثور على مجموعة مناسبة من قواعد جدار حماية تطبيقات الويب (WAF) الخاصة بـ Cloudflare والمصممة خصيصًا لـ Discourse.

إعجابَين (2)

السبب الجذري لهذه المشكلة هو كما يلي:

ضمن الرابط المبسط باللغة الصينية للمسؤول، يوجد مثال لـ “aaa”.

نتيجة لذلك، تتضمن مجموعة قواعد جدار حماية تطبيقات الويب (WAF) الخاص بي تقييدًا يحظر “aaa”.

image

ونتيجة لذلك، يتم تشغيل إجراءات الأمان الخاصة بـ Cloudflare، مما يؤدي إلى حظر طلبات الواجهة الأمامية بالكامل قبل وصولها إلى الواجهة الخلفية.

على الرغم من أنه قد يبدو غريبًا تمامًا، إلا أن هذا هو الوضع الأساسي: :frowning_face_with_open_mouth:

4 إعجابات